Top 4 Multi-Purpose Makeup Products For Busy Moms

When you are a busy mom your makeup products need to be pulling double duty and be fast and easy to use. Often moms are so busy caring for everyone else that they don’t have time to put on a full face of makeup (not that you need to anyway!) These are a few of my favourite makeup products right now that are multi-purpose or just super simple to apply.

NUDESTIX Lip + Cheek Pencil

This brand has created a whole makeup line in pencil form! That means no brushes or sponges required so the only tool you need is your fingertips! Their mission is “go nude, but better” and they encourage women to enhance their natural beauty instead of covering it up.  I love these Lip + Cheek pencils because they are super hydrating on the lips and can also be used as a beautiful cream blush. They come in 8 colours, but my favourites are Mystic (a pretty pink neutral) and Sin (a lovely rose gold).

NUDESTIX Bronzing Pencil

This is a two-in-one product (always a plus) with a sun-kissed shimmer on one end and a matte bronzing shade on the other. You can use this to contour your cheekbones, highlight your eyes and use anywhere you want to give yourself a little extra glow. It’s waterproof, non-creasing and fast-drying. That means you simply draw it on, blend with your fingertips and you’re set for the whole day. Even if you break a sweat this makeup won’t budge!

Benefit Cosmetics Gimme Brow Volumizing Fiber Gel

Brows are a huge trend right now and have been for years. Bold, full brows are a great way to make your eyes pop and complete a makeup look. You can find a variety of products on the market including pencils to waxes but they all require patience and something many moms just don’t have – time. It’s a fiber gel, meaning it actually deposits fibres onto your brows that mimic real hair and add natural fullness. The gel is tinted so it also adds colour without looking overdone. The tiny brush is perfect for applying to even the thinnest brows and it only takes a few seconds!

theBalm timeBalm Concealer

A concealer can be a girl’s best friend when you are short on time and want to look more awake. A little concealer under your eyes can make you look positively bright-eyed and bushy-tailed even if you only got a few hours of sleep! With nourishing ingredients like vitamin A, C and E it’s hydrating for your skin and the anti-wrinkle formula is designed not to sink into fine lines around your eyes. It’s full coverage so you get the best bang for your buck if you are looking to cover up those dark circles! Just warm up a small amount in between your fingers and gently dab under your eyes to blend. Voila! You look well rested even if the kids kept you up all night.
